What should I do if a pipe bursts in my Pharr home during extreme summer heat?
Shut off your main water supply immediately and avoid running fixtures. In Pharr, extreme heat can weaken older pipe joints, especially in homes with aging plumbing systems. After stopping the water flow, schedule pipe repair and replacement to prevent structural damage and further leaks.
Why is water backing up into multiple drains in my house at once?
This usually indicates a main sewer line blockage. In Pharr neighborhoods with older infrastructure and tree root growth, sewer lines can become restricted or collapsed, causing backups in sinks, tubs, and toilets.
Is sudden low water pressure across the house an emergency?
Yes, especially if it happens suddenly. It may point to a hidden leak, a failing pressure regulator, or a supply line issue. In Pharr, mineral buildup can also restrict flow in older pipes.
What causes foul sewage smells inside bathrooms or kitchens?
Sewer odors often come from dry traps, venting problems, or damaged sewer lines. The warm climate in Pharr can intensify odors quickly, making early inspection important.
Why did my water heater stop producing hot water suddenly?
This can be caused by a failed heating element, gas supply issue, or heavy sediment buildup. Pharr’s hard water conditions can accelerate sediment accumulation inside tanks.

Drain Cleaning & Sewer Questions
Why do drains clog so often in Pharr homes?
Grease buildup, soap residue, and mineral-heavy water contribute to frequent clogs. Many homes in Pharr also experience buildup due to long-term usage and older drain lines.
What are signs of a damaged sewer line underground?
Frequent backups, foul yard smells, and wet patches in the yard are common signs. Shifting soil in South Texas can stress underground pipes over time.
Why does my kitchen sink stay slow even after cleaning it?
The clog is often deeper in the system beyond the visible trap. Professional drain cleaning removes buildup throughout the entire pipe line for proper flow.
Can tree roots damage sewer pipes in Pharr?
Yes, roots can enter small cracks in sewer lines and expand over time. This is common in older neighborhoods with mature landscaping.
Why do toilets gurgle when I run water in another room?
This usually means air is trapped due to a blockage in the main sewer line. It can worsen if not inspected early.

Water Heater Questions
Why is my water heater making popping or rumbling noises?
Sediment buildup at the bottom of the tank is the most common cause. In Pharr, hard water accelerates this process and reduces heating efficiency.
How long do water heaters last in Pharr homes?
Most units last between 8 to 12 years. High mineral content in water and heavy daily use can shorten lifespan if not maintained.
Why does my hot water run out faster than before?
Sediment buildup or a failing heating element can reduce tank capacity. This is common in older systems without regular flushing.
Should I repair or replace my water heater?
If the unit is older and repairs are frequent, replacement is often more cost-effective. A technician can inspect it and determine the best option.
Can water pressure issues affect hot water delivery?
Yes, pressure imbalance or pipe restrictions can affect how hot water flows through the home. A full inspection helps identify the cause.

Pipe Leaks, Water Pressure & Plumbing Repair Questions
Why are slab leaks common in Pharr homes?
Many homes are built on concrete slabs where pipes run underneath. Soil movement and aging pipes in South Texas can lead to hidden leaks under the foundation.
What causes sudden water pressure drops in the house?
Hidden leaks, pipe corrosion, or valve issues are common causes. In older Pharr homes, internal buildup can also restrict flow.
How can I tell if I have a hidden water leak?
Signs include higher water bills, damp flooring, or mold spots. Professional leak detection helps identify issues before major damage occurs.
Why do pipes make banging noises when water is turned off?
This is usually caused by water hammer or loose pipe mounting. It is more noticeable in older plumbing systems.
Can old pipes affect water quality in Pharr?
Yes, corroded pipes can affect taste and clarity of water. Replacement may be needed in older systems.
